Mesothelioma Cancer main factors

Mesothelioma cancer can strike anyone, but appears more often in men than in women. It is a disease mainly linked to asbestos and smoke, since most people who have worked on jobs where they breathed in asbestos particles, have developed this pathology.

Experts believe that smoking does not seem to be a directly related risk for developing the disease only by its own, but its combination with asbestos exposure increases the risk of Mesothelioma, so stop smoking if you are exposed to asbestos in your workplace.

According to statistics eight out of ten of all reported cases were exposed to asbestos, however there are cases of people that have not had any exposure to the fibers of this mineral.

Therefore, the main risk factor for developing Mesothelioma can be found in asbestos, a group of fibrous metamorphic minerals which have an special resistance to fire. Asbestos have been exploited for a variety of purposes, such as industrial products, roof shingles and flooring products.

However, some uses of asbestos are banned in many countries, since it is known that the inhalation of some kinds of asbestos fibers can cause various illnesses, including Mesothelioma, lung, larynx and kidney cancer and asbestosis, a chronic lung ailment, but a non cancerous pathology.

Most asbestos fibers are invisible to the unaided human eye and the problem increases because just one asbestos fiber can become the source of hundreds of thinner and smaller fibers over time. As they get smaller and lighter, they become more mobile and more easily to be driven and carried by the air.

That is why people who work in asbestos mines and mills or producing asbestos products must wear personal protective equipment to lower their risk of exposure, according to acceptable levels of asbestos exposure in the workplace set by the Occupational Safety and Health Administration of the United States.

In order to reduce your chance of getting ill with some of the asbestos-related diseases if you are a asbestos worker, is not only to wear the proper clothes and equipment, but also take a shower and change your clothing before leaving the workplace to diminish the possibility of dust brought home on your clothing or hair.

Mesothelioma Cancer Treatment - Asbestos Kills

Mesothelioma cancer is a disease that results from exposure to asbestos related substances. Asbestos usually consists of fibres that can enter the body through the mouth, or the skin, and, subsequently, enter the lungs, or blood stream.

Mesothelioma cancer has become more widely documented in the last 5-10 years, due to the fact that symptoms of asbestos cancer can take between 20 to 40 years to manifest. Mesothelioma cancer is hard to diagnose, as the symptoms do not tend to manifest themselves until the later stages of the disease. Symptoms of mesothelioma lung cancer include shortness of breath, chest pain, fever and other secondary illnesses such as pneumonia.

Asbestos cancer most often develops in men between the ages of 50 to 70 years who were exposed to high levels of asbestos in the workplace. Asbestos was mainly used in manufacturing industries such as automotive and ship building as well as in the construction industry. The use of asbestos was only recently banned in the 1990’s.

Mesthelioma lung cancer has been found to be the most common form of mesothelioma cancer and it develops in the lining of the lung (pleural). Mesothelioma cancer can also develop in the abdominal area (peritoneal) and around the heart (pericardial). There is a greater chance of malignancy in abdominal asbestos cancer. Mesothelioma lung cancer can be detected through a CT scan which enables it to be sometimes diagnosed earlier than the other two types of mesothelioma cancer. The type of mesothelioma cancer treatment will depend on the stage at which the cancer was diagnosed, the age of the patient as well as personal preferences. The disease can be divided into four separate stages. The stage in the disease process that is reached will determine the method of mesothelioma cancer treatment. At the first stage when the tumour is confined to the lining of the lungs, surgeons may try to remove the entire tumour surgically. Once the tumour has invaded the surrounding body tissues in the later stages, it is not curable.

Conventionally, the more advanced stages of mesothelioma cancer are treated with either radiation therapy or chemotherapy. Radiation therapy utilizes high-energy x-rays to destroy cancerous cells and shrink tumours Chemotherapy, on the other hand, uses drugs to destroy cancer cells. The aim of these mesothelioma cancer treatments is to prolong the patient’s life as the disease cannot be cured in the more advanced stages.

In addition to these conventional mesothelioma cancer treatments, there are also various experimental treatments currently under investigation which offer new hope.

Immunotherapy: This form of biological therapy for mesothelioma cancer treatment uses the patient’s own immune system to attack the cancerous cells. Clinical studies have shown that the immune system is able to distinguish healthy cells from cancer cells, and can therefore be used to destroy those cancerous cells.

Gene Therapy: This form of mesothelioma cancer treatment is very much still in the developmental stages. The process involves injecting a specific gene straight into the tumour. This gene renders the cancer cells sensitive to the antiviral drug glanciclovir which under normal circumstances is not effective against these cells. The glanciclovir is then able to destroy all the cancer cells without harming the healthy tissue cells.

Drug Therapy: The drug Alimta is the only chemotherapy drug to be approved by the Food and Drug Administration (FDA)for the treatment of patients with malignant mesothelioma lung cancer . This new and exciting drug has been demonstrated in clinical trials to reduce symptoms and increase the life expectancy of patients.

Photodynamic Therapy: Photodynamic therapy involves the use of light to destroy cancer cells. The patient first is first administered a photosensitizing drug that only collects in cancerous cells. Fibre-optic cables are then inserted in the body in order to focus light of a certain frequency on the tumour. The light stimulates the photosensitizing drug to produce toxic oxygen molecules that destroy the cancerous cells.

These experimental mesothelioma cancer treatments, although still in the developmental stages, offer cancer victims the prospect of a better and longer life. With the likelihood of an increase in the number of people diagnosed with asbestos cancer, further research into other forms of mesothelioma cancer treatment is vital.

Asbestos Exposure

Asbestos exposure is the only known cause for malignant mesothelioma and asbestosis. Asbestos has been mined, processed and used to manufacture goods for over 6000 years. However, the more recent heavy use of asbestos, from the late 1880s to the 1960s, caused laborers to be exposed to it in such quantities that asbestos exposure became a deadly curse.

Thousands of cases of mesothelioma and asbestosis have occurred since the 1930s, and medical specialists expect this epidemic to continue for 20 years. The lag time between initial asbestos exposure and the onset of these deadly diseases is typically 30 to 40 years and has been as long as 60 years.
Inhalation of Asbestos
Inhalation of asbestos dust poses the highest risk during asbestos exposure. The asbestos fibers are so tiny that they are able to bypass the natural filtration system of the human lungs. Once inside the most sensitive areas of the lungs, these fibers become embedded in the lung tissue. The durability and tensile strength of these fibers are why asbestos was so widely used as a fire retardant and as a construction component. However, these same characteristics allow asbestos fibers to stay embedded in lung tissue for many years without being destroyed by the body’s natural defense mechanisms. When mesothelioma erupts in the lung tissue, it is called pleural mesothelioma. Asbestosis also occurs due to the embedding of asbestos fibers in the lungs.

Pleural Mesothelioma
Pleural mesothelioma is the most common type of mesothelioma, and it has occurred in a wide range of different laborers exposed to asbestos. Laborers in the Navy shipyards during and after World War II received heavy doses of asbestos exposure while they used asbestos to insulate piping, boiler rooms and other areas of high heat. In many cases the air was filled with asbestos dust and without proper respiration systems, these workers inhaled the asbestos particles day after day.
Those who mined asbestos were exposed to heavy doses during the mining process. In mining towns, such as Libby, Montana, asbestos dust filled the air in not only the mines and processing facilities, but also in the town square. This asbestos exposure has lead many laborers and towns people to develop asbestos lung cancer.
Construction workers who installed asbestos insulation were also exposed. Asbestos was widely used in car brake linings; therefore, laborers involved in the automotive manufacturing process were placed in work environments where asbestos fibers were inhaled, potentially leading to pleural mesothelioma.
Other Asbestos Exposure
Pericardial and peritoneal mesothelioma are also thought to be caused by asbestos exposure. Pericardial mesothelioma occurs in the lining of the heart and peritoneal mesothelioma occurs in the lining of the abdomen. How the asbestos fibers become imbedded in the lining of these other organs is not well understood. For those laborers who contracted these diseases, food could have become contaminated due to asbestos exposure, leading to asbestos fibers invading the abdominal lining. Asbestos fibers could also have gotten into the blood stream, either through food or inhalation, due to asbestos exposure. Once in the blood stream, these fibers could become lodged virtually anywhere in the body.
Asbestos Removal
The use of asbestos has mainly been halted, and the potential for exposure to asbestos has fallen dramatically. However, a number of older buildings still include insulation and floor/ceiling tiles that contain asbestos. Great care should be taken to limit exposure to asbestos during demolition work in older buildings. Respirators should be used to filter the air, and the demolition areas should be sealed so that asbestos dust is not released from the demolition area. For construction sites, OSHA (Occupational Safety and Health Administration) has established extensive guidelines to protect construction workers involved in the demolition of buildings containing asbestos.
It is also common for floor tile in older homes to contain asbestos. When remodeling, it is recommended that these asbestos floor coverings not be disturbed and the new floor coverings be placed on top of the older ones. For homeowners, several websites provide information outlining safe removal procedures in order to limit asbestos exposure.
